Description

Describes being looked after by grandparents in Rangiora, North Canterbury, then moving to Wellington; strong, dynamic mother involved in the fashion industry; own education at St Marks school, New Zealand Friends' school, Wanganui, Queen Margaret College, Wellington, Victoria University (nearly completed a BA); then training at Post-Primary Teachers' College, Christchurch and teacher at Papanui High School.

Outlines move into radio, including Announcers Training Course and work for Radio 3ZB (Christchurch); work for John Blumsky on first radio talkback show in Christchurch; mentions important early influences including Ken Green, Marama Martin, Relda Familton, Jenny Goodwin.

Discusses move into television; work on 'News View', 'Today at One', 'Tonight Show' with Lindsay Perigo, but always felt uncomfortable on television; return to radio, working for National Radio.

Talks about scholarships offered to attend Harvard University to complete BA; back in New Zealand work as a feature writer for the Sunday Times and then worked for 2ZB; eventually back to National Radio; discusses the position of women in radio.
